What is 7-layer Mexican dip?

7-layer Mexican dip is a popular appetizer that consists of seven layers of different ingredients that are typically found in Mexican cuisine. The layers are usually arranged in the following order:

  • Refried beans: A smooth and creamy mixture of cooked and mashed pinto beans, seasoned with garlic, onion, salt, and sometimes lard or bacon fat.
  • Guacamole: A chunky and fresh mixture of mashed ripe avocados, lime juice, salt, and sometimes cilantro, onion, tomato, or jalapeño.
  • Sour cream: A thick and tangy dairy product that is made by fermenting cream with lactic acid bacteria.
  • Salsa: A spicy and colorful sauce that is made with chopped tomatoes, onion, garlic, cilantro, lime juice, salt, and sometimes chili peppers or corn.
  • Cheese: A melty and gooey layer of shredded cheddar cheese or a Mexican cheese blend that usually contains Monterey Jack, cheddar, queso blanco, and asadero cheese.
  • Olives: A salty and briny layer of sliced black olives or green olives that add some contrast and texture to the dip.
  • Green onions: A fresh and crunchy layer of chopped green onions or scallions that add some color and flavor to the dip.

The dip is usually served cold or at room temperature in a large platter or baking dish. It is accompanied by tortilla chips, crackers, or fresh vegetables for dipping. The dip can be made ahead of time and refrigerated until ready to serve.

How to make 7-layer Mexican dip?

To make 7-layer Mexican dip, you will need the following ingredients:

  • 450 g (16 oz) of refried beans
  • 450 g (16 oz) of guacamole
  • 450 g (16 oz) of sour cream
  • 450 g (16 oz) of salsa
  • 225 g (8 oz) of shredded cheese
  • 115 g (4 oz) of sliced black olives
  • 1/4 cup of chopped green onions

And these are the steps to follow:

  1. In a large platter or baking dish, spread the refried beans evenly over the bottom.
  2. Spoon the guacamole over the refried beans and spread gently with a spatula.
  3. Spoon the sour cream over the guacamole and spread gently with a spatula.
  4. Spoon the salsa over the sour cream and spread gently with a spatula.
  5. Sprinkle the cheese evenly over the salsa.
  6. Sprinkle the olives evenly over the cheese.
  7. Sprinkle the green onions evenly over the olives.
  8. Refrigerate the dip until ready to serve or serve immediately with tortilla chips, crackers, or fresh vegetables for dipping.

Where did this recipe come from?

The origin of this recipe is not very clear, but it seems to be influenced by the Tex-Mex cuisine, which is a fusion of Mexican and American cuisines that originated in Texas and other southwestern states. Tex-Mex cuisine is known for its use of cheese, beans, meat, spices, and sauces in various dishes.

Some sources suggest that this recipe was created by an American housewife who wanted to make a simple and tasty snack for her family and guests using ingredients that she had in her pantry and fridge. Others claim that this recipe was invented by a Tex-Mex restaurant owner who wanted to create a signature dish that would attract more customers.

Whatever the case may be, this recipe has become very popular around the world, especially in North America, where it is often served as an appetizer for parties or gatherings.

What to serve with 7-layer Mexican dip?

7-layer Mexican dip is a complete snack on its own, but it can also be paired with some other dishes to make a more filling meal. Here are some suggestions of what to serve with it:

  • Nachos: A crunchy and cheesy dish that can be made with tortilla chips topped with melted cheese, salsa, sour cream, guacamole, olives, jalapeños, and sometimes meat or beans.
  • Quesadillas: A crispy and cheesy dish that can be made with tortillas filled with cheese, chicken, beef, or vegetables, and grilled or fried until golden and melted.
  • Tacos: A soft and savory dish that can be made with tortillas filled with meat, cheese, lettuce, tomato, onion, cilantro, salsa, sour cream, and guacamole.
  • Burritos: A hearty and satisfying dish that can be made with tortillas filled with rice, beans, cheese, meat, salsa, sour cream, and guacamole, and rolled up into a cylinder.
  • Margaritas: A refreshing and festive drink that can be made with tequila, orange liqueur, lime juice, and ice. You can also add some sugar or agave nectar for some sweetness. You can serve it in a salt-rimmed glass with a lime wedge.
